The Origins of Nitrous Oxide

What is Nitrous Oxide?

Nitrous oxide (N ₂ O), typically referred to as laughing gas, is a colorless gas with a somewhat sweet odor. It has been utilized for different purposes because its discovery in the late 18th century. At first employed in medicine for anesthesia, it wasn't long before its culinary capacity was recognized.

Historical Context of Nitrous Oxide

Discovered by English chemist Joseph Priestley in 1772, nitrous oxide's early usage was mostly medicinal. Its application as an anesthetic began in the early 19th century when dental experts started utilizing it to relieve pain during treatments. This medical background laid the groundwork for its later cooking applications.

The Birth of Cream Chargers

What Are Cream Chargers?

Cream chargers are little metal canisters filled with nitrous oxide created particularly for whipping cream quickly and effectively. They are typically described as whipped cream chargers or N2O cream chargers.

The Development of Whipped Cream Dispensers

The creation of whipped cream dispensers played an important role in promoting cream chargers. These dispensers enable users to incorporate laughing gas into liquid components effortlessly. With simply one press of a button, chefs can accomplish completely whipped cream for different dishes.
